Transaction 63d0521a066dd8e4fca91a714e1305fc66e46396c292fb0279e357e00e90dd68
1 Input
1 Output
-
63d0521a066dd8e4fca91a714e1305fc66e46396c292fb0279e357e00e90dd68:0
- value
- 28494
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 029a39085a8561d4bbe5baa1b89c215693ecafba O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Em6yHs6ub4vy1WqkURJoNAKYjekKWe9o